Brake Kit for 2001-2002 Ford Explorer Sport Trac

Dynamite Friction DFC Geospec Rotors with 5000 Advanced Brake Pads includes DFC Drums Shoes and Hardware is a complete brake service kit for the 2001-2002 Ford Explorer Sport Trac, front and rear. Part number 4514-54231 combines matched friction components and coated rotors for a straightforward brake refresh on this application.

Key Features

  • Compatible with 2001-2002 Ford Explorer Sport Trac, front and rear
  • DFC 5000 Advanced Brake Pads are post-cured for stable friction performance
  • Pads are scorched to reduce initial break-in time and improve first-stop response
  • Premium rubber-steel-rubber shims help reduce noise, vibration, and harshness
  • GeoSpec coated rotors feature a silver-gray protective finish that resists rust
  • Rotors are shipped dry and ready to install without oil removal
  • Non-directional rotor finish supports even pad bed-in and quieter braking
  • Part number 4514-54231 is built as a service kit for brake maintenance

Product Line Details

The DFC Geospec Rotors with 5000 Advanced Brake Pads line is built around matched brake components for OE-style service work. The rotor side uses G3000/G11H18 cast iron construction, precision machining, and balance inspection on vented rotors, while the pad side focuses on consistent friction and reduced noise characteristics. This combination is intended to simplify brake service on the Ford Explorer Sport Trac while maintaining OE-level fit and finish.

What This Kit Helps Address

  • Brake noise from worn pads or fatigued hardware
  • Uneven braking caused by rotor wear or surface variation
  • Rust buildup on exposed rotor surfaces
  • Longer stopping distances from worn friction materials
  • Vibration or pulsation during braking service intervals

Installation Notes

Use this kit for a complete front and rear brake service on the listed Ford Explorer Sport Trac applications. The rotors are processed dry and ready to install, which helps reduce prep time during brake work. Inspect calipers, slides, and related brake components during installation, and follow the vehicle service procedure for proper pad bed-in after assembly.

Quality Assurance

Each DFC GeoSpec rotor is machined to tight tolerances, inspected for critical dimensions, and checked for balance on vented designs. The rotors carry a 12-month warranty against defects in material and workmanship. Part number 4514-54231 reflects DFC’s focus on OE-matched friction and rotor specifications for the 2001-2002 Ford Explorer Sport Trac.
